1999 Toyota Yaris vs. 1998 Honda Capa

To start off, 1999 Toyota Yaris is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Honda Capa.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Honda Capa would be higher. At 1,493 cc (4 cylinders), 1998 Honda Capa is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Honda Capa (97 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 31 more horse power than 1999 Toyota Yaris. (66 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1998 Honda Capa should accelerate faster than 1999 Toyota Yaris.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Honda Capa weights approximately 162 kg more than 1999 Toyota Yaris.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1998 Honda Capa (136 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 46 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Toyota Yaris. (90 Nm @ 4100 RPM). This means 1998 Honda Capa will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Toyota Yaris. 1998 Honda Capa has automatic transmission and 1999 Toyota Yaris has manual transmission. 1999 Toyota Yaris will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1998 Honda Capa will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1999 Toyota Yaris 1998 Honda Capa
Make Toyota Honda
Model Yaris Capa
Year Released 1999 1998
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 998 cc 1493 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 66 HP 97 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6300 RPM
Torque 90 Nm 136 Nm
Torque RPM 4100 RPM 3500 RPM
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 918 kg 1080 kg
Vehicle Length 3620 mm 3780 mm
Vehicle Width 1670 mm 1650 mm
Vehicle Height 1510 mm 1660 mm
Wheelbase Size 2380 mm 2370 mm
